The teaching anesthesiologist must document in the medical record that he/she was present during all of the key or critical portions of the anesthesia service or . From this list, the basic documentation principals applicable to anesthesia services are: each page in the record contains the patient’s name or identification (id) number; all entries in the medical record contain the author’s id, which may be a handwritten signature, unique electronic id, the. Examining the basic requirements. national standards for documentation come from the national committee for quality assurance (ncqa), which publishes the guidelines for medical record documentation. in the guidelines, there are 21 separate elements. not all of these apply to anesthesia practices.

Documentation on the anesthesia record in an electronic medical record (emr) requires the same level of vigilance and level of detail as documentation on a paper anesthesia record. because reimbursement for anesthesia services is based on the surgical or medical procedure, anesthesia time and any additional services provided it is imperative that the information is entered into the emr. In specific anesthesia record documentation requirements circumstances (e. g. emergencies, rapidly developing critical events, time sensitive sequential clinical care activities) an anesthesiologist or anesthesia care team member may be in conflict between a primary obligation to ensure patient safety and best clinical care, and contemporaneous medical record documentation.

Not all of these apply to anesthesia practices. the ones that do apply specify that each page in a patient’s record must contain the patient’s id number or name. additionally, all medical record entries must have the author’s id, which can come in the form of initials, an electronic id, or a handwritten signature. The provision of anesthesia services is an optional hospital service. however, if a hospital provides any degree of anesthesia service to its patients, the hospital must comply with all the requirements of this condition of participation (cop). “anesthesia” involves the administration of a medication to produce a blunting or loss of:.

General documentation requirements an anesthesiologist must document the seven steps, which should be present in the anesthesia record. two separate claims need to be filed for medically directed anesthesia procedures (one for the anesthesiologist and one for the crna).

Incomplete anesthesia clinical documentation puts a facility and its anesthesia providers at risk and may violate regulatory requirements. anesthesia services are governed by regulators, including the centers for medicare & medicaid services (cms), american society of anesthesiologists, and the joint commission. The aana standards for nurse anesthesia practice require documentation of pertinent anesthesia-related information in the patient’s medical record in an accurate, complete, and legible manner. 6 unique anesthetizing locations may have an anesthesia record specific for the practice requirements for that area of practice or facility. The national committee for quality assurance (ncqa) publishes 21 elements in its guidelines for medical record documentation, with six listed as core components; however, not all of the requirements pertain to anesthesia providers (who do not usually have a patient relationship beyond, and unrelated to, anesthesia services provided for surgical. Here are four components of anesthesia documentation that are often found missing in incomplete records and how technology can help prevent these omissions. 1. automated vitals. the anesthesia record should include regular notations concerning patient vital sign figures, such anesthesia record documentation requirements as blood pressure, heart rate, and oxygen percent.
